Rite Aid Corp. Bonds

Rite Aid Corp., founded in 1962 and headquartered in Camp Hill, Pennsylvania, is a leading retailer in the pharmacy sector, focused on providing health and wellness solutions to communities across the United States. Offering a wide array of products, Rite Aid operates pharmacies that provide prescription medications, over-the-counter drugs, and various health and personal care goods.
